Surname Martella

Cognomen Martella (Martella Italy United States Argentina Democratic Republic of the Congo France) , all around the world, is quite a common family name. The family name Martella is habitual in Italy, where it is quite a common surname, Uruguay, where it is quite a rare surname, and Switzerland. Not in comparison with a country's population, this name is the most popular in Italy, the United States, and Argentina. Very seldom, Martella is the forename as well as the last name.
